A crocodile's jaws can implement 3,seven-hundred lbs . of stress for every sq. inch, Based on National Geographic. Because of this they are able to bite by way of a human arm or even a leg with no difficulty.
For comparison, a human jaw creates only about one hundred kilos of pressure for every square inch. The crocodile jaw has hardly any opening energy, while; a crocodile's mouth is usually held shut with simply a rubber band.

Extant crocodilians have flat heads with prolonged snouts and tails that happen to be compressed on the perimeters, with their eyes, ears, and nostrils at the very best of The top. Alligators and caimans are inclined to possess broader U-formed jaws that, when closed, demonstrate just the higher teeth, While crocodiles ordinarily have narrower V-shaped jaws with the two rows of enamel obvious when shut.

Chemoreception in crocodiles is particularly interesting given that they hunt in each terrestrial and aquatic environment. Crocodiles have only one olfactory chamber along with the vomeronasal organ is absent in the Older people[77] indicating all olfactory notion is restricted to the olfactory system. Behavioural and olfactometer experiments indicate that crocodiles detect both equally air-borne and h2o-soluble chemical substances and use their olfactory procedure for looking.
A plate of crocodile meat in teriyaki sauce in Helsinki, Finland Crocodiles are safeguarded in several elements of the earth, but may also be farmed commercially. Their hides are tanned and accustomed to make leather-based products for example shoes and handbags; crocodile meat is likewise regarded as a delicacy.[127] The most commonly farmed species are classified as the saltwater and Nile crocodiles, when a hybrid of your saltwater as well as the rare Siamese crocodile is usually bred in Asian farms.
